If you took off the air pump, you can take off the ACV, if you already didn't. You can also remove the EGR valve, but it's a pain on N/As. If you really want to get silly, you can remove all of the solenoids and vacuum lines associated with your emissions system, but don't ask me how. I'm leaving those on my car for later days.
